Can a fuel pump 'be going out'? Isn't it more like if it's good it works if it doesn't work it's out. My car starts and RUNS...just chokes and dies after the car is warm (10-20 min), pull over, wait, a few min, start it up again and go. To me it feels like something is stopping the gas all of the sudden. I've been told ignition module...distributer not cap mind you..I think I have it narrowed down to 2 things (NOT a mechanic)lol. The fuel filter and or the spark plug wires. Here's why..fuel filter cuz I have been letting my car sit alot over the past few years, not saying I didn't drive it at all, averaged about 1 every 3 months or so..give or take. Wires cuz someone told me 2 of my plug wires were/are finger loose. My mom took it to FIRESTONE..and they're trying to tell her $400.00+, new pump new filter, flushing system and who knows what else.

It depends on the type of electric fuel pump. Some gradually fade over the years, and some just quit. If its a mechanical pump, they tend to fail all at once when the diaphragm gets a hole or crack.
I suggest (like Jessica85 said) that its probably the fuel filter. It could be all of the above you listed, but your description of how its running suggests fuel filter
